如何用代码购买礼物
2024.01.08 04:06浏览量:9简介:本文将介绍如何使用代码来购买礼物,包括选择礼物、确定价格和购买过程。我们将使用伪代码来解释这个过程,以便读者更好地理解。
在我们的示例中,我们将使用伪代码来模拟购买礼物的过程。首先,我们需要选择一个礼物。让我们假设我们有以下几种礼物可供选择:
- 鲜花
- 巧克力
- 毛绒玩具
- 书籍
接下来,我们需要确定每种礼物的价格。例如:
- 鲜花:30元
- 巧克力:50元
- 毛绒玩具:80元
- 书籍:100元
现在,我们将编写一个函数来模拟购买礼物的过程。我们将使用一个循环来让用户选择他们想要的礼物,然后根据用户的选择和价格来计算总价。如果总价超过了用户的预算,我们将提示用户重新选择礼物。
以下是伪代码示例:
```scss
function buy_gift():
gift_list = [‘鲜花’, ‘巧克力’, ‘毛绒玩具’, ‘书籍’]
price_list = [30, 50, 80, 100]
user_budget = 200
user_choice = input(‘请选择一个礼物(1-4):’)
total_price = price_list[user_choice - 1] # 假设用户输入的是数字,从1到4
if total_price > user_budget:
print(‘您的预算不足,请重新选择礼物’)
buy_gift() # 递归调用函数,重新开始购买过程
else:
print(‘您选择了’, gift_list[user_choice - 1])
print(‘总价为:’, total_price)
if total_price <= user_budget:
print(‘购买成功!’)
return total_price
else:
print(‘您的预算不足,请重新选择礼物’)
buy_gift() # 递归调用函数,重新开始购买过程
发表评论
登录后可评论,请前往 登录 或 注册